Early impressions... Dungeon Heroes so far is worth a dollar but not for everyone. It's sort of a roguelike/arpg hybrid with a mix of detailed level design with multiple quests/stages and action rpg combat. Here are some early impressions:
Item Management - There are six item slots shared between potions or stat boosting equipment. Often you have to chose between carrying a health potion or a +2 armor boosting armor shard. Combat - played as the Battlemage. Tap attack to swing sword of there were options of fireball or fire shield (damaging fire circling character). Compared to modern krpgs the combat animation is wooden but serviceable. So far the first battlemage stage was not too difficult but fun. Enemies ignore you until you get close then a yellow exclamation mark indicates you've drawn their attention. So far I wish the game was a little more difficult but it's early on. Exploration - movement is slow but comparable with some rogue-likes. The level I played had triggers required to open doors, traps, and treasure chests with each segment teleporting to the next divided into "levels." The stage had a mini-boss and a boss. There is an endless high score mode I am not sure how it plays yet. Each character appears to have unique levels.
